搭建FireKylin博客系统具体步骤

FireKylin 是基于国内先进的Node.js框架ThinkJS 2.0开发的通用博客系统,本篇文章为大家详细详解一下搭建Firekylin博客具体方法。

创新互联-专业网站定制、快速模板网站建设、高性价比郊区网站开发、企业建站全套包干低至880元,成熟完善的模板库,直接使用。一站式郊区网站制作公司更省心,省钱,快速模板网站建设找我们,业务覆盖郊区地区。费用合理售后完善,十载实体公司更值得信赖。

1).安装 Node.js

curl --silent --location https://rpm.nodesource.com/setup_8.x | sudo bash -
yum -y install nodejs

2).使用 NPM 安装 PM2

npm install pm2 -g

3).安装 MySQL

wget http://dev.mysql.com/get/mysql-community-release-el7-5.noarch.rpm
rpm -ivh mysql-community-release-el7-5.noarch.rpm
yum install mysql-community-server -y
3.1.启动 MySQL 服务:
service mysqld restart
3.2设置 MySQL 账户 root 密码:
/usr/bin/mysqladmin -u root password 'password'

4).安装 Nginx

yum install nginx -y

5).安装 Firekylin

wget https://firekylin.org/release/latest.tar.gz
5.1.解压安装包

tar zvxf latest.tar.gz
5.2 .安装程序依赖
cd firekylin
npm install

6).复制项目下的 pm2_default.json 文件生成新文件 pm2.json

cp pm2_default.json pm2.json

7).修改 pm2.json 文件中的 cwd 配置值为项目的当前路径 /root/firekylin

{
"apps": [{
"name": "firekylin",
"script": "www/production.js",
"cwd": "/root/firekylin",
"exec_mode": "fork",
"max_memory_restart": "1G",
"autorestart": true,
"node_args": [],
"args": [],
"env": {

}
}]
}

8).然后通过以下命令启动项目

pm2 startOrReload pm2.json

9).设置端口

firewall-cmd --zone=public --add-port=8360/tcp --permanent

10).访问http://192.168.0.12:8360/

数据库信息中的帐号字段设置为: root
密码字段设置为: password,
数据库名字段设置为: firekylin
主机字段设置为: 127.0.0.1,
其他字段使用默认值。

后台管理帐号中的帐号字段使用默认值: admin
密码自己设置。
注意:设置端口命令是CentOS7.5上的,其它版本或系统命令可能不同。

当前题目:搭建FireKylin博客系统具体步骤
文章地址:http://www.shufengxianlan.com/qtweb/news27/396877.html

网站建设、网络推广公司-创新互联,是专注品牌与效果的网站制作,网络营销seo公司;服务项目有等

广告

声明:本网站发布的内容(图片、视频和文字)以用户投稿、用户转载内容为主,如果涉及侵权请尽快告知,我们将会在第一时间删除。文章观点不代表本网站立场,如需处理请联系客服。电话:028-86922220;邮箱:631063699@qq.com。内容未经允许不得转载,或转载时需注明来源: 创新互联